Output 590a27c79bcda6e551377370d1181f6f67eadd34c45cbb27abee206b3fedef53:4

value
2772830
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7bcf93b8668385b6e771c8e29b15d2c935fc96d0 OP_EQUAL
address
3CyfhquLBLjxkQAUGx2siZWGHQNU6Ygxp6
transaction
590a27c79bcda6e551377370d1181f6f67eadd34c45cbb27abee206b3fedef53
spent
true